## Deployment

RateLens, the hotel rate-parity checker from Vexholm Systems, ships as a single container. It runs non-root, read-only filesystem, egress limited to scraper proxies. Secrets arrive via mounted volume at boot; nothing is baked into the image. Review the scraper allowlist before promoting to production. The active configuration values are listed below.

settings of bahip-hahip:
[wenath]
host = wenath.lumiclabs.corp
user = wenath_svc
database = wenath_prod

Version bumps follow strict rules. Patch: bug fixes only, no prop changes. Minor: additive props, new components. Major: anything breaking, including visual regressions flagged by the Lintbarrow snapshot suite. All major bumps require a migration note and a deprecation window of two release cycles. No exceptions, no backdated tags. CI blocks unreviewed version changes automatically. Consumers pin minors; do not force them onto majors quietly. Every major release requires explicit sign-off from the versioning owner, whose name appears below.

approver of hahog-hahap = Ulaath Praael

# This fixture exercises the user module as it's carved out of the
# Hollowpine monolith. It seeds three accounts that span the old and
# new schemas so migration shims get coverage on both paths. Don't
# edit the seeded roles; the extraction tests assert on them exactly.
# The extracted service's test instance authenticates with the
# following bearer token.

session JWT of badug-yahop = eyJhbGciOiJIUzI1NiIsInR5cCI6IkpXVCJ9.eyJzdWIiOiIeu03eSoYBIIn0.ffwDVgJueWUa

## v4.2.0 — Key rotation notice

The signing key for the Lattice shared component library has been rotated as part of quarterly maintenance. Support team: customers pinning versions below 4.2.0 are unaffected. Anyone consuming nightly builds must update their verification config before pulling new packages. Build failures mentioning signature mismatch should be routed to the platform queue. Verify incoming packages against the key below.

release key, kagag-taweg: bky4_VgyJ